The Lewis structure of allene is
Which of the following statements correctly gives answers for all 3 parts:
(a) Is the molecule planar?
(b) Does 1, 3 - dichloro propadiene show geometrical isomerism?
(c) Is the molecule 1, 3 - dichloro propadiene polar?

Hybridization of central carbon isand two of its unhybridized p -orbitals are involved in- bonding. Also p - orbitals at an atom are orthogonal (atangle), the two- bonds at central carbon are also orthogonal. Let these p - orbitals, involved in- bonding, at central carbon beand, then

Hybridization at the terminal carbons are both . The two p - orbitals involved in hybridization are and at left terminal and and at right terminals. Therefore, the three hybrid orbitals at left terminal carbon are in plane, while the same at right terminal carbon are in
plane. As a result, the two triangular planes at terminals are at right angles as shown below:

The two planes at terminals are perpendicular to each other. ( - bonds are also perpendicular to each other.)
Hence, (a) Molecule is non - planar. (b) It doesn't show geometrical isomerism because two H and chlorine are in different planes. (c) polar.
